The oncology molecular diagnostic market in Australia is gaining traction due to the growing importance of genomics in cancer detection and management. The availability of high-throughput sequencing technologies and funding support for precision oncology programs are accelerating the adoption of molecular diagnostics. Applications include detecting genetic mutations, monitoring minimal residual disease, and guiding personalized treatment strategies.
This market is experiencing robust growth due to the escalating need for early cancer detection and precision diagnostics. Liquid biopsy techniques and real-time PCR are becoming preferred diagnostic modalities. Furthermore, the integration of next-generation technologies for identifying genetic mutations and guiding therapeutic choices is elevating the relevance of molecular diagnostics in oncology care in Australia.
In the Oncology Molecular Diagnostic market, challenges stem from the complexity of genomic testing and the need for highly specialized equipment and skilled personnel. Furthermore, the market faces difficulties in standardizing diagnostic protocols across different laboratories, which may lead to variations in test results and the adoption of molecular diagnostics in routine oncology care.
The oncology molecular diagnostic market in Australia is well-supported by policies designed to foster investment in precision diagnostics and personalized medicine. With government programs such as the MRFF funding research into molecular diagnostics, there is strong encouragement for innovations that improve cancer detection and treatment. The Australia government also offers tax incentives and grants for companies engaged in the development of molecular diagnostic technologies. These policies ensure that Australia remains a leader in the global oncology diagnostic market.
The Australia governments focus on precision medicine and genomics significantly impacts the oncology molecular diagnostic market. Policies promoting the use of genetic testing and molecular diagnostics in oncology, such as those under the Genomics Health Futures Mission, create opportunities for market growth. The governments regulatory bodies, such as the Therapeutic Goods Administration (TGA), ensure that molecular diagnostic tools meet stringent standards for safety and accuracy. Additionally, the Pharmaceutical Benefits Scheme (PBS) helps make molecular diagnostic tests more affordable and accessible to cancer patients, thus driving the demand for these technologies.
